Summary
"Indigenous Americans of the Great Basin teaches readers about some of North America's Indigenous Nations. The book delves into the Nations' diverse history, beliefs, culture, and present-day lives. The book includes a graphic that presents key information visually, source notes, and resources to aid in further research"-- Provided by publisher.
